Dr. Eric Wilkinson is a board-certified otolaryngologist and neurotologist, currently a surgeon and partner at Idaho Ear Clinic. With over 15 years of clinical and academic experience, Dr. Wilkinson specializes in complex ear and skull base surgery, cochlear and auditory brainstem implants, and hearing restoration. He has held key positions at leading institutions including the House Ear Clinic in Los Angeles.
